English

Adjective

blecherous (comparative more blecherous, superlative most blecherous)

  1. Alternative spelling of bletcherous.
    • 2001 December 19, Alison Cook, “Attack of the Mega-ornaments: Christopher Radko, the man who super-sized Christmas”, in Slate, Brooklyn, New York: The Slate Group, archived from the original on 26 October 2016:
      The blecherous names bestowed on each ornament only compound the horror: "Frozy Cozy," "Warm 'n' Woolly Mitten," "Chirpy & Chilly," "Merry Meows," "Rootin' Tootin Nick."
